_BISON SAFETY PRECAUTIONS_

Yellowstone National Park officials stress the importance of visitors taking necessary precautions when encountering wildlife:

– Maintain a safe distance of at least 25 yards (23 meters) from bison and other large animals.

– Never approach or feed wildlife.

– Stay on designated trails and boardwalks.

– Be aware of your surroundings and watch for signs of wildlife.
